Uttar Pradesh CM Yogi Adityanath Inaugurates and Lays Foundation for Projects Worth ₹550 Crore in Sambhal

IN4 hr ago

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ath is set to inaugurate and lay the foundation stones for development projects totaling ₹550 crore in Sambhal. During his visit, he will also officially open a 52-kilometer-long, 24-kos (approximately 72 km) parikrama marg (circumambulatory path). This significant infrastructure project has been constructed at a cost of ₹300 crore. The event highlights the state government's focus on enhancing infrastructure and religious tourism routes within the region. The CM's visit is expected to boost local development and provide a new spiritual pathway for pilgrims.
